IBM Recognizes Premier for Big Data and Analytics

CHARLOTTE, N.C., Feb. 25 — Premier, Inc. has been named a 2014 IBM Beacon Award winner for information management innovation using big data and analytics.

Premier was recognized for its integrated technology platform PremierConnect, as well as its newly launched enterprise-wide analytics solution PremierConnect Enterprise.

Each year, the Beacon Award is given to a select number of IBM Business Partners who have delivered exceptional solutions to drive business value and transform the way their clients and industries do business.

“Throughout the world, our Business Partners deliver innovative IBM-based solutions across a variety of industries,” said Marc Dupaquier, general manager, IBM Global Business Partners. “As a Beacon Award winner, Premier consistently helps their clients achieve business objectives with these winning solutions, and we’re pleased to recognize them for their expertise and commitment to excellence.”

More than half of the nation’s hospitals have access to PremierConnect. The platform combines patient data on 1 in 4 U.S. hospital discharges, evidence-based best practices from 2.5 million daily clinical transactions, and $40 billion in annual provider purchases. PremierConnect gives providers the power to make real-time, data driven decisions.

PremierConnect Enterprise extends the capabilities of PremierConnect through cloud-based data warehousing that integrates big data from disparate systems, trusted information, collaborative development and access to expertise. Designed in collaboration with Premier member health systems, it allows providers to focus on using information to improve patient care, instead of managing data and infrastructure. PremierConnect Enterprise enables information-driven health systems that can integrate and interpret their data, any way they want to.
